Wooden flooring is preferred for various reasons, and it remains a popular choice for homeowners and businesses alike. Here are some of the key reasons why wooden flooring is often preferred:
Aesthetic appeal: Wooden floors offer a timeless and elegant appearance that can complement a wide range of interior design styles. They add warmth and natural beauty to a space, creating a cozy and inviting atmosphere.
Durability: High-quality hardwood floors are extremely durable and can withstand heavy foot traffic and everyday wear and tear. With proper care and maintenance, wooden flooring can last for decades, making it a long-term investment.
Versatility: Wood flooring comes in various species, grades, stains, and finishes, providing a wide array of options to suit different preferences and interior design schemes. From light to dark shades, glossy to matte finishes, homeowners can choose the one that best fits their style.
Easy to clean: Wooden floors are relatively easy to clean and maintain. Regular sweeping and occasional mopping are usually enough to keep them looking fresh. Unlike carpets, wooden floors do not trap dust, allergens, or odors, making them a healthier option, especially for people with allergies.
Value addition: Installing wooden flooring can increase the resale value of a property. Potential buyers often appreciate the beauty and durability of wood floors, making them an attractive feature when selling a home.
Environmentally friendly: If sourced from sustainable forestry practices, wood flooring can be an eco-friendly choice. Unlike some other flooring materials, wood is renewable and biodegradable, making it a more environmentally conscious option.
Comfort: Wood has natural insulation properties, making it more comfortable underfoot, especially in colder climates. It tends to stay warmer compared to tile or stone flooring.
Timeless appeal: Wooden flooring has been used for centuries and has never gone out of style. It continues to be a preferred choice because of its classic, enduring look.
It's important to note that there are various types of wooden flooring, such as solid hardwood, engineered wood, and laminate, each with its unique characteristics and advantages. The preference for a specific type of wooden flooring may depend on factors like budget, location, subfloor type, and desired aesthetics.
